The first HOA bill for the 2019 Legislative Session was filed this week by Representative John Cortes. The bill, HB 155, provides that only owners who “physically reside” in the community may vote to recall a Board member. The bill has already received widespread criticism, as it takes away owners’ rights to recall the Board. While the bill is unlikely to pass, we will be keeping an eye on it during session.
The House and Senate have also finished appointing committee chairs and committee members. The House subcommittees of interest will be chaired by Representative Heather Fitzenhagen (House Business and Professions Subcommittee) and Representative Bob Rommel (House Civil Justice Subcommittee). Both are from the Southwest Florida area. Rep. Fitzenhagen has served in the Florida House since 2012 and is well versed in community association issues. Rep. Rommel was elected in 2016, replacing Senator Kathleen Passidomo.
Next week will be the second committee week of the 2019 Legislative Session, and it is also when Governor-Elect Ron DeSantis will be inaugurated as Florida’s next Governor.
